Transaction cb23be69b008ed27a28f8355dc1e05a4782af31e6fda2e0a4d05d8153575631e
1 Input
1 Output
-
cb23be69b008ed27a28f8355dc1e05a4782af31e6fda2e0a4d05d8153575631e:0
- value
- 2289237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e116d9b8ffc693918012e2525083a81d741014bc OP_EQUAL
- address
- 3NDBLPGTK84nLUtz9bx4Vax9Zabzjq68yp